Bears1000 Posted March 23, 2018 Report Share Posted March 23, 2018 Anyone know anything about this jersey? https://rover.ebay.com/rover/0/0/0?mpre=https%3A%2F%2Fwww.ebay.com%2Fulk%2Fitm%2F112886822823 I can't find any game used jerseys that match that Indian Head with gunzo on the hem. Also, the CCM looks off too... Looks a little sketch to me, but hoping it's legit.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
Bears1000 Posted March 23, 2018 Report Share Posted March 23, 2018 8 minutes ago, gwarjis said: Anyone know anything about this jersey? https://rover.ebay.com/rover/0/0/0?mpre=https%3A%2F%2Fwww.ebay.com%2Fulk%2Fitm%2F112886822823 I can't find any game used jerseys that match that Indian Head with gunzo on the hem. Also, the CCM looks off too... Looks a little sketch to me, but hoping it's legit. You guys think someone tried recreating the Gunzos hem? What it looks like to me so far. The Gunzos is also missing the trademark R and looks too scrunched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
jsh139 Posted March 23, 2018 Report Share Posted March 23, 2018 Looks like it to me. Also notice how the embroidery has a thread between each letter. That’s sloppy and I dunno if that was how it was done back then. Maybe @Brilliant! will chime in.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
LAK74 Posted March 23, 2018 Report Share Posted March 23, 2018 Looks fishy to me. That jersey doesn’t look like it was made until around 1993, well after they stopped putting the GUNZO’S logo on the hem. That style crest, the fight strap, what looks like a small size tag that was removed from the neck, look like post-1991 as well. The CCM hem logo looks bad- what happened to the big block logo that should have been there?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
jsh139 Posted March 23, 2018 Report Share Posted March 23, 2018 From the Jersey Book. Sounds like that version is supposed to be heat pressed and not embroidered. I think you have your answer anyway.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
